The Importance of Instagram Reel Dimensions
When creating Instagram Reels, you want to make sure that your content is optimized for the platforms dimensions. Instagram Reels are displayed in a vertical format, similar to Instagram Stories. By conforming to the recommended dimensions, you can ensure that your Reels look professional and visually appealing on users screens.
Recommended Instagram Reel Size and Dimensions
The recommended Instagram Reel dimensions are 1080 pixels in width by 1920 pixels in height (1080×1920). This vertical aspect ratio of 9:16 is ideal for full-screen viewing on mobile devices, ensuring that your content fills the screen and captures viewers attention.
When creating your Instagram Reels, its important to keep in mind that the first few seconds are crucial for hooking your audience. By optimizing your content to fit the recommended dimensions, you can make a strong visual impact right from the start.
How to Adjust Your Instagram Reel Size
Now that you know the recommended dimensions for Instagram Reels, you may be wondering how to adjust your content to fit these specifications. Here are some tips to help you resize your Instagram Reels effectively:
- Use Editing Software: Utilize editing software like Adobe Premiere Pro or Final Cut Pro to adjust the size of your videos to meet the 1080×1920 dimensions.
- Resize Images: If youre incorporating images into your Reels, make sure to resize them to fit the vertical format without compromising quality.
- Preview Before Posting: Always preview your Instagram Reels before posting to ensure that the content is displayed correctly and that there are no cropping issues.
